Summary
Makes the following vessels available for use in providing health and humanitarian services to the peoples of developing countries: (1) U.S. Ship General Nelson M. Walker P2-SE2-R1; and (2) U.S. Ship Sanctuary AH-20. Transfers the following vessels to the National Defense Reserve Fleet: (1) U.S. Ship Robert Conrad; and (2) either U.S.S. Plymouth Rock LSD-29, U.S.S. Fort Snelling LSD-30, or U.S.S. Speigel Grove LSD-32.
